Why do network fees vary on Coinbase for different cryptocurrencies?

- Matt AllisonOct 20, 2022 · 3 years agoThe network fees on Coinbase vary for different cryptocurrencies due to several factors. Firstly, each cryptocurrency operates on its own blockchain network, and the fees are determined by the network's congestion and the number of transactions being processed. Additionally, the complexity and size of each transaction also affect the fees. Some cryptocurrencies may require more computational power and resources to process, resulting in higher fees. Lastly, Coinbase may also consider market demand and liquidity when setting fees for different cryptocurrencies to ensure efficient and reliable transactions.
- Jack JackOct 20, 2024 · a year agoThe variation in network fees on Coinbase is primarily driven by the underlying blockchain technology of each cryptocurrency. Each blockchain has its own unique characteristics, such as block size, block time, and consensus mechanism, which directly impact the transaction fees. Furthermore, the popularity and usage of a particular cryptocurrency can also influence its network fees. Cryptocurrencies with high demand and heavy usage tend to have higher fees as the network resources are in greater demand. Coinbase adjusts the fees accordingly to provide a fair and competitive environment for users to transact with different cryptocurrencies.
